  • Fraud Prevention

Telecom networks and clients are exposed to cybercrime, which has worsened during the Covid- 19 outbreak. One of this company’s most difficult issues is detecting fraudulent operations. According to a recent analysis, the global value of fraud losses in the telecom business is roughly $40.1 billion, or around 1.88% of total revenue.

Again, the most common fraudulent acts in the telecom industry include the exploitation of credit/debit card information, illegal access, and the creation of false profiles, among other things. As a result, enterprises employ unsupervised machine learning algorithms to detect odd user behaviour and avoid fraud. Vodafone, for example, uses Argyle data to detect and prevent fraud using fraud analytics.

  • Prediction of Lifetime Value

Today, when telecom firms compete to better serve and steal clients from their competitors, they must increase and keep their present customer base. But compared to obtaining new clients, there is a big expense connected with maintaining existing customers too — by delivering discounts, tailored offers, etc. It is consequently critical for telecom businesses to monitor, manage, and anticipate customer lifetime value (CLV), as failure to do so may result in profit loss. CLV is the total amount of money a client is predicted to spend in a business over the course of their lifetime.

  • Targeted Marketing

Data science assists the telecom industry in predicting what customers may require in the future based on their use of various services, with recommendation engines serving as an example of target marketing. Customers are naturally drawn to better and less expensive services. For example, if a customer frequently visits a specific social media platform, you can offer them a monthly plan with some exciting and appealing offers, similar to what Safaricom in Kenya has done with its free Whatsapp offer, which allows you to communicate via the platform even if you don’t have internet bundles. Such actions aid in increasing client happiness and financial development. Another example is Globe Telecom in the Philippines, which worked with IBM and Nokia to create a platform for customized advertising.
